A321neo vs MD-11: the key differences
- The MD-11 delivers 71% more range (A321neo: 4,000 nm; MD-11: 6,840 nm).
- The A321neo delivers 3% more cruise speed (A321neo: 487 kt; MD-11: 473 kt).
- The MD-11 delivers 68% more passenger capacity (A321neo: 244 seats; MD-11: 410 seats).
- The A321neo is the newer design (introduced 2017 versus 1990 for the MD-11), a gap of 27 years that usually shows up in avionics, cabin systems and fuel burn.
- The MD-11 is the larger aircraft by maximum takeoff weight (630,500 lbs versus 213,848 lbs), which typically buys more cabin and payload at the cost of higher trip economics.
- The two differ in powerplant layout: the A321neo runs 2 engines against 3 on the MD-11 — a factor in redundancy, maintenance scope and operating cost.
Which mission suits which aircraft
The MD-11 is the stronger fit for nonstop ultra-long-haul routes — its 6,840 nm of range removes fuel stops on those legs. The A321neo, at 4,000 nm, is better matched to long-haul and transatlantic missions, where lower trip cost counts for more than outright reach. If most of your flying sits inside the A321neo's range, the MD-11's extra capability is range you pay to carry but rarely use.
